Онлайн-приложение для разделения документов и код Python для разделения файлов ODT
Разрабатывайте мощные приложения для разделения документов ODT на основе Python.Свободно разделяйте документы, включая файлы ODT, онлайн через приложение с мгновенной загрузкой.
Разделите файлы ODT онлайн с помощью приложения
- Загрузите файл ODT в Split.
- Определите критерии разделения.
- Нажмите кнопку «Разделить».
- Выберите выходной формат.
- Загрузите разделенные файлы.
Разделить файл ODT через Python
- Ссылочные API внутри проекта непосредственно из PyPI ( Aspose.Words ).
- Загрузите документ ODT, используя класс Document.
- Подсчитайте общее количество страниц в файле ODT.
- Перебирайте каждую страницу и используйте extract_pages для извлечения страницы.
- Сохраните извлеченную страницу в новый файл.
Пример кода на Python для разделения файлов ODT постранично
import aspose.words as aw | |
doc = aw.Document("splitDocumentPageWise.docx") | |
pageCount = doc.page_count | |
for page in range(0, pageCount): | |
extractedPage = doc.extract_pages(page, 1) | |
extractedPage.save(f"split_by_page_{page + 1}.docx") |
Код Python для разделения файлов ODT по разделам
import aspose.words as aw | |
doc = aw.Document("splitDocumentSectionWise.docx") | |
for i in range(0, doc.sections.count) : | |
section = doc.sections[i].clone() | |
newDoc = aw.Document() | |
newDoc.sections.clear() | |
newSection = newDoc.import_node(section, True).as_section() | |
newDoc.sections.add(newSection) | |
newDoc.save(f"split_by_sections_{i}.docx") |
Разработка приложения для разделения файлов ODT с использованием Python
Вам нужно разработать скрипт Python или служебное приложение для простого разделения файлов ODT?С помощью
Aspose.Words for Python via .NET
, дочернего API
Aspose.Total for Python via .NET
, любой разработчик Python может интегрировать приведенный выше код API в программу приложения Splitter.Мощная библиотека Python для разделения документов поддерживает множество популярных форматов, включая формат ODT, например файлы PDF, Word, PowerPoint и Excel.
Библиотека разделителя ODT для Python
Существуют альтернативные варианты установки
Aspose.Words for Python via .NET
или
Aspose.Total for Python via .NET
в вашу систему.Пожалуйста, выберите тот, который соответствует вашим потребностям, и следуйте пошаговым инструкциям:
- Установить Aspose.Words for Python via .NET из PyPI
- Или используйте следующие команды pip
pip install aspose-words
.
Системные Требования
- Установлен Python 3.5 или новее.
- Библиотеки времени выполнения GCC-6 (или более поздних версий).
- Для Python 3.5–3.7: необходима сборка Python pymalloc.
Для получения более подробной информации обратитесь к Документация продукта .
Часто задаваемые вопросы
- Могу ли я использовать приведенный выше код Python в своем приложении?Да, вы можете скачать этот код.Можно легко разработать профессиональное решение для разделения файлов ODT с помощью Python.Используйте API-интерфейс сплиттера Aspose ODT для разработки высокоуровневого независимого от платформы программного обеспечения на Python.
- Это приложение Document Splitter работает только в Windows?У вас есть возможность запускать разделитель документов с любого устройства, независимо от того, в какой операционной системе оно работает, будь то Windows, Linux, Mac OS или Android.Все, что требуется, — это современный веб-браузер и активное подключение к Интернету.
- Безопасно ли использовать онлайн-приложение для разделения нескольких документов ODT?Конечно! Выходные файлы, созданные с помощью нашей службы, будут безопасно и автоматически удалены с наших серверов в течение 24 часов.В результате ссылки для скачивания, связанные с этими файлами, перестанут работать по истечении этого периода.
- В каком браузере следует использовать приложение?Вы можете использовать любой современный веб-браузер, например Google Chrome, Firefox, Opera или Safari, для онлайн-разделения документов ODT.
- Сколько времени занимает разделение файлов ODT?Это приложение-разделитель работает быстро. Загрузка файлов и их разделение может занять несколько секунд.